Destroying Data: Mission Impossible

Rate this item
(0 votes)

Data recovery experts often have to deal with cases where important data has been deleted — by accident or on purpose — by its owner or a third party. Those stories don’t always end the same but more often than not, if the client hasn’t done anything too creative to retrieve it on his own, this data gets recovered. That’s good news for those who had suffered a loss of important data, but bad news for those who need theirs permanently destroyed.

Why is it possible to recover files that have already been deleted? It’s because a file remains on the hard drive until the physical place where it’s stored becomes overwritten with another file. The process of overwriting is beyond the user’s control (although of course the likelihood of deleted files being overwritten is higher the more files you subsequently save onto your hard drive). Both deleting a single file and formatting a partition are processes that involve system modifications within the file allocation tables (some of the most popular file systems – such as FAT and NTFS – are based on a system of file allocation tables). This process doesn’t include the disk space, which is modified only when another process of writing a file begins, after the file has been ‘deleted’ or the partition has been formatted. So if nothing gets written over the physical space that is occupied by the removed file, it will be fairly easy to restore it.

The same goes for all system files that I mentioned previously (such as temporary files, paging files, print and hibernation files), even if a file has been overwritten in one place, it could still be restored from some other place on the hard drive. So as you can see, ‘manual’ deletion is more like playing a game of cat and mouse with your data.

Erasing your data — further complications

This is not the full extent of the problem — some devices, such as smartphones and flash drives, will make it even harder for you to erase data. Restoring your phone to factory settings on Android still doesn’t work on many devices, so when you buy a second-hand phone or tablet, you often also get its previous owner’s data as well.

An analogous problem exists in flash-based data storage devices (such as SSD drives, SD cards, etc.). Flash memory is divided into blocks (each block is then divided into 128 pages, 4kB each, and they are physically represented as separate frames). Flash memory comprises four types of blocks, each with distinct data storage functions and properties.

  1. System blocks — the user’s data is never stored in those; damaging a system block causes a logical error in the entire drive (leaving you with no option but to wipe the data stored there programmatically)
  2. Active blocks — where the user’s data is stored; it can be written anywhere on the block
  3. Free blocks — where old (‘deleted’) data is stored; this data can also be written into any part of this block
  4. Used blocks — those that have no free space left for writing data, but that still contain data saved by the user

SSD drives often have in-built functions that make them work more efficiently, such as the Garbage Collector, which not only makes them work more swiftly — it also creates multiple copies of each file. This means that a lot more copies of each file exist on those drives, and some of those copies are located within blocks that don’t get overwritten — making it very hard to overwrite them properly when you need to.

PLEASE NOTE: the only way to successfully remove a file is to completely overwrite it!

I’m afraid that’s still not the full extent of the problem. Overwriting your files multiple times still doesn’t guarantee that all trace of them will be removed. I will focus on this problem in my next post.

See you soon!

P.S. If you want to share any questions, doubts or comments about this course you can do so in the comment box below.

Reference: http://blog.krollontrack.co.uk/concepts-explained/destroying-data-mission-impossible/

Data Recovery Expert

Viktor S., Ph.D. (Electrical/Computer Engineering), was hired by DataRecoup, the international data recovery corporation, in 2012. Promoted to Engineering Senior Manager in 2010 and then to his current position, as C.I.O. of DataRecoup, in 2014. Responsible for the management of critical, high-priority RAID data recovery cases and the application of his expert, comprehensive knowledge in database data retrieval. He is also responsible for planning and implementing SEO/SEM and other internet-based marketing strategies. Currently, Viktor S., Ph.D., is focusing on the further development and expansion of DataRecoup’s major internet marketing campaign for their already successful proprietary software application “Data Recovery for Windows” (an application which he developed).

20 comments

  • Comment Link natural weight loss Sunday, 10 December 2017 10:26 posted by natural weight loss

    This is simply some of the best information I've stumbled on today. It's not necessarily what I was looking for but it sure got my interest. I'm glad I took the time to look it over.

  • Comment Link Sammie Friday, 08 December 2017 20:40 posted by Sammie

    For most up-to-date news you have to visit the web and on web I found this site as
    a best web page for newest updates.

  • Comment Link Ernesto Tuesday, 03 October 2017 23:12 posted by Ernesto

    An interesting discussion is worth comment. I believe that you need to
    write more on this subject, it may not be a taboo matter but usually folks
    don't talk about these issues. To the next! Many
    thanks!!

  • Comment Link Kristeen Tuesday, 03 October 2017 05:24 posted by Kristeen

    I got this site from my pal who shared with me concerning this web page and now this time I am browsing this web page and reading very informative posts at this time.

  • Comment Link Karolin Monday, 02 October 2017 14:05 posted by Karolin

    Ahaa, its nice dialogue concerning this paragraph here at this web site, I have read all that, so now me also commenting at this place.

  • Comment Link Julissa Wednesday, 09 August 2017 20:50 posted by Julissa

    When someone writes an paragraph he/she maintains the thought of a user in his/her mind that how a user can be aware of it.

    So that's why this piece of writing is amazing.
    Thanks!

  • Comment Link Christine Saturday, 11 March 2017 23:28 posted by Christine

    Thanks to my father who stated to me concerning this web site, this weblog is actually
    remarkable.

  • Comment Link Ezequiel Tuesday, 14 February 2017 13:32 posted by Ezequiel

    このブログはエロ動画を楽しむ人たちの中で寝取られに興味のある人向けの妻貸出しの実験小説です。例えば、こんな感じです。昔はそうでもなかったのですが、最近はブラジャー外しますのニオイが鼻につくようになり、パンティーパンティー脱ぎますを導入しようかと考えるようになりました。彼女はカートリッジ寿命も長く、ヴァギナの見た目もスッキリですが、パンティー 脱ぎますは全体的に高くて工事費も考慮する必要があります。寝取られに嵌めるタイプだと、前は3千円台からと、安いのは助かるものの、人妻の交換頻度は高いみたいですし、妻が小さすぎても使い物にならないかもしれません。寝取られを煮立てることで、なんとか臭いを減らしているものの、他人妻を気軽に楽しむには浄水器は不可欠かもしれません。一昨日の昼に寝取られ妻からLINEが入り、どこかでベッドインでもどうかと誘われました。代償とかはいいから、専属は今なら聞くよと強気に出たところ、妻を貸して欲しいという話で、びっくりしました。他人妻は3千円程度ならと答えましたが、実際、ホテルでランチしてお茶を飲んで一日過ごしたと思えば安い命令で、相手の分も奢ったと思うとイタズラにならない額といえばそれが限度だったからです。まったく、他人妻のアソコを借りるのに外食だなんて、神経を疑います。新しい縄を見に行くときは、上着は日常的によく着るファッションで行くとしても、下着は上質で良い品を履いて行くようにしています。パンティー脱がせてる匂いなんか気にしないようなお客だと彼女だって不愉快でしょうし、新しい他人妻を試すときに、しゃがんだ店員さんに古いほうのヴァギナを見られたら、パンティー脱がせてる匂いとしてもいたたまれないです。ただ、ちょっと前に記事他の女の陰毛を見るために、まだほとんど履いていないパンティーを履いて出かけたら、店に行く前に痛くなり、パンティー脱がせてるSMを買ってタクシーで帰ったことがあるため、妻はもうネット注文でいいやと思っています。メディアで騒がれたK氏ですけど、寝取られの合意ができたようですね。でも、妻との話し合いは終わったとして、妻貸出しに対しては何も語らないんですね。友人の妻にしてみれば顔を合わすのも嫌で、もう奉仕の合意がついていると見る向きもありますが、寝取られ妻を失って孤立しているのは不倫の片方だけで、妻のヴァギナの問題は、もちろん、今後のコメント等でも、妻貸出しがなんらかの介入をしてくるのは当然だと思うのです。でも、性的に奉仕して、すぐ寝取られ相手を実家に連れていく人ですし、妻貸出しのことなんて気にも留めていない可能性もあります。

  • Comment Link Fat Loss Friday, 18 November 2016 15:00 posted by Fat Loss

    I have a website about this same topic and I have to tell you, this is certainly good stuff. It's given me some additional ideas for my own content i would never have considered. Whoever wrote this is doing an outstanding job.

  • Comment Link website design bangkok Friday, 18 November 2016 08:12 posted by website design bangkok

    Thanks.

Leave a comment

Make sure you enter the (*) required information where indicated. HTML code is not allowed.